Financial Struggles and Housing Instability
Financial instability is a significant issue for low-income families in New York City. Rising rent, utility bills, and the high cost of living often force families to make difficult choices between essentials like food, healthcare, and education. Housing instability is often the outcome, where families ended up in temporary or unsafe homes, and the long-term effects on children, as well as the general wellbeing of families are concerning. Health Disparities and Access to Care


Health challenges affect individuals in low-income communities more than other communities in New York City, and chronic diseases such as diabetes, hypertension, and kidney disease are higher. Limited access to quality healthcare only intensifies the health issues faced by these communities. The COVID-19 pandemic exposed these vulnerabilities as underserved communities experienced higher rates of illness and death during the outbreak. Education, Employment, and Future Opportunities
Beyond immediate needs, low-income families often struggle with access to education and stable employment. Limited resources affect children’s academic performance, and parents are often limited in advancing their jobs as they lack training and/or access to affordable childcare.
